    "Tanbadan" shykkan kos galim" The round table

    On November 21, the Pushkin Regional Library hosted a round table dedicated to two outstanding personalities of Kazakhstan: the 95th anniversary of Candidate of Philological Sciences, critic and translator Balamer Sakhariev and the 75th anniversary of the birth of corresponding member of the National Engineering Academy of the Republic of Kazakhstan, Doctor of Technical Sciences, Professor Toleukhan Biyarov.

    Balamer Sakhariyev, born in 1929 in the village of Yenbek, became an iconic figure in the literary and scientific life of Kazakhstan. In his career, he worked in various scientific and cultural institutions, including the magazine "Halyk mugalimi", where he was a literary worker and head of the department of the Kazakh language and literature. Sakhariev is the author of essays on the works of famous Kazakh writers such as M. Auezov, S. Mukanov and G. Mustafin, as well as a translator of N. Krupskaya's pedagogical works and a number of foreign works. In collaboration with M.Bazarbayev, he published a textbook for the 10th grade "Kazakh Council of Adebieti". He worked to popularize Kazakh literature and culture, and his contribution to the development of literature and translation remains important and significant to this day.

    Toleukhan Biyarov is a prominent representative of Kazakh science, the founder of the Kazakh school of cybernetics, the author of 243 scientific and methodological works, 17 textbooks and 8 monographs. He has trained 19 candidates of Sciences and 1 PHD of Physics and Math Sciences. Among his students are famous scientists such as J. Kulekeev, B. Zhumagulov, M. Kalimoldaev and others. Professor Biyarov is also the author of poems that were included in the collections of poems by poets Katon-Karagai, "Agazhai, Altaidai Zher Kaida" and "Olenge arkimnin-ak bar talasy".

    1. Biyarov was born in 1949 in the village of Enbek in the Katon-Karagai district. In his professional biography, significant stages are associated with his work at the Kazakh-British Technical University, where he headed the Faculty of Information Technology, and with Al-Farabi Kazakh National University, where he opened the department of Mathematical Cybernetics. In honor of his contribution to science, the T. N. Biyarov State Scientific Scholarship was awarded.

    The event was attended by students of D. Serikbayev East Kazakhstan Technical University, relatives of the anniversaries, fellow countrymen.

    Honored guests shared their memories at the meeting - a teacher with many years of experience Sakharieva Nurganym; a writer, a member of the Union of Writers of Kazakhstan, winner of the international literary award "Alash" Magzumov Tokhtarbek; a poetess, a member of the Union of Writers of Kazakhstan, winner of the international literary award "Alash" Raisova Bakytzhan; associate professor, Candidate of Philological Sciences of the East Kazahstan University named after S. Amanzholov Biyarov Berdibek; teacher, relative of B. Sakhariev - Asiya Raiymbekova.

    During the discussion, proposals were made to organize mathematical Olympiads named after Toleukhan Biyarov, celebrate the 100th anniversary of B. Sakhariev and name streets in honor of scientists.

    Participation of representatives of the EKR Ethnographic Museum in the International Scientific Conference in Barnaul

    The delegation of the East Kazakhstan Regional Ethnographic Museum, consisting of Candidate of Historical Sciences E. Rakhmatulina, Masters G. Kashaku, and A. Karchalova, took part in the International Scientific Conference «Turkology in the Modern World: Trends and Development Patterns», which was held on March 24-25 at the Bolshoy Altai Research and Education Center of the Altai State University. The conference brought together about 100 participants from Russia, Kazakhstan, Uzbekistan, and Kyrgyzstan. During the conference, the participants discussed current issues related to the development of Turkology, the preservation of cultural heritage, and interdisciplinary research. The event served as an important platform for sharing experiences, establishing professional connections, and strengthening international scientific collaboration. As a result of the conference, it is planned to publish a collection of scientific articles in the «Oriental Studies» series, which will be indexed in the Russian Science Citation Index. Participation in the conference allowed the participants to expand their professional networks and identify new areas for the development of museum activities.

    «Nauryz is a spring holiday»

    On March 22, a bright and atmospheric celebration of Nauryz took place in the city's Central Square. On this day, the East Kazakhstan Ethnographic Museum prepared a festive thematic exhibition in a yurt, where everyone could experience the everyday life and heritage of the Kazakh people, feel the spirit of the past, and learn more about folk customs. Guests were also treated to a colorful fashion show featuring national costumes from the museum's collection, designed by K. Akashova. The unique looks, traditional elements, and modern interpretations of national clothing showcased the beauty and diversity of the cultural heritage.

    «Kumbirle, Dombyra!»

    «The ADK River» shopping center hosted a festive event called «Kumbirle, Dombyra!» dedicated to the National Dombyra Day. The event's goal was to promote national art, introduce young people to their native culture, and popularize the spiritual heritage of the Kazakh people. Music performers and creative groups took part in the program. Guests of the event took part in quizzes and games dedicated to Kazakh musical art and kyui, and also assembled a dombra puzzle. The visitors were especially interested in the exhibition, which presented dombras belonging to famous personalities from the museum-reserve's collection, as well as the scientific works of a prominent figure in Kazakh music, kyuishi, and composer Uatkhan Zhunusov. The exhibition's motto «A real Kazakh is not a Kazakh, a real Kazakh is a dombra!» became the leitmotif of the entire holiday.

    «Colors of Sunny Nauryz»

    From March 19 to 27, 2025, in the shopping complex «Emperor» as part of the Nauryznama celebration for residents and guests of the city of Ust-Kamenogorsk, EKR museum-reserve is holding an exhibition «Colors of Sunny Nauryz». The exhibition presents items of interior decoration of the Kazakh yurt and products of ancient and modern Kazakh masters of decorative and applied art.
